I'm an April applicant, but thought I'd answer your question.

They sure do. I talked to CIC and they said applicants that meet "certain criteria" can be sent to Ottawa. I asked what that criteria was and they didn't give me much - said that it depends on the Country they are from and if they require a visa to come to Canada or not among other things.

My husband is Irish and his application went to Ottawa.
